Home to more than 160 million people, Nigeria has the largest population and the second largest economy in Africa, and has a major influence on the continent’s political agenda. The post holder will assist the Programmes team in its management of Christian Aid’s partnerships and programmes. He/she will contribute to the smooth administration of the programme, including liaison with local partners and support in collating and compiling of partners reports in accordance with Christian Aid’s framework and/or donor requirement
The ideal candidate must possess a degree, BSc, BA degree or HND holder in political science, Sociology and/or Social Sciences. He/she must have at least two years’ experience of working with local partner organisations.
Essential criteria
Understanding of and skills in Governance related issues
Basic project management skills
Strong report writing and documentation skills
Good interpersonal and communication skills
Good level of computer literacy
Desirable criteria
Familiarity in working with faith-based institutions in Nigeria
Experience in partner portfolio management
Experience of working for an international NGO
You will need to be an individual who is meticulous about detail and well organised, who is able to plan, organise and prioritise a demanding workload.
